Flutter 1.0

價格:免費

更新日期:2019-03-25

檔案大小:33M

目前版本:1.0.5

版本需求:Android 4.4 以上版本

官方網站:https://www.nextlabs.cc/

Email:nextlabs.cc@gmail.com

聯絡地址:No 905, Jalan Melor 2, Taman Tangkak Jaya, 84900 Tangkak, Johor, Malaysia.

Flutter 1.0(圖1)-速報App

Flutter is an open-source mobile application development SDK created by Google. It is used to develop applications for Android and iOS, as well as being the primary method of creating applications for Google Fuchsia.

Table of Content

1. Install

2. Set up an editor

3. Test drive

4. Write your first app

5. Learn more

Flutter for Android devs

Flutter for iOS devs

Flutter for React Native devs

Flutter for web devs

Flutter for Xamarin.Forms devs

A Tour of the Dart Language

A Tour of the Dart Libraries

Sample apps on GitHub

Codelabs

Sample app catalog (deprecated)

Fade a Widget in and out

Add a Drawer to a screen

Displaying SnackBars

Exporting fonts from a package

Updating the UI based on orientation

Using Themes to share colors and font styles

Flutter 1.0(圖2)-速報App

Using custom fonts

Working with Tabs

Building a form with validation

Create and style a text field

Focus on a Text Field

Handling changes to a text field

Retrieve the value of a text field

Adding Material Touch Ripples

Handling Taps

Implement Swipe to Dismiss

Display images from the internet

Fade in images with a placeholder

Working with cached images

Basic List

Create a horizontal list

Creating a Grid List

Creating lists with different types of items

Working with long lists

Report errors to a service

Animating a Widget across screens

Navigate to a new screen and back

Navigate with named routes

Return data from a screen

Flutter 1.0(圖3)-速報App

Send data to a new screen

Fetch data from the internet

Making authenticated requests

Parsing JSON in the background

Working with WebSockets

Reading and Writing Files

Storing key-value data on disk

Introduction to integration testing

Performance profiling with integration tests

Scrolling in integration tests

Introduction to unit testing

Mock dependencies using Mockito

Finding Widgets in a Widget Test

Introduction to Widget testing

Tapping, Dragging and Entering Text in Widget Tests

Introduction to Widgets

Building layouts

Adding interactivity

Assets and images

Navigation and routing

Introduction

Animations overview

Animations tutorial

Flutter 1.0(圖4)-速報App

Hero animations

Staggered animations

Slivers

Gestures

Basics

Material Components

Cupertino (iOS-style widgets)

Layout

Text

Assets, Images, and Icons

Input

Animation and Motion

Interaction Models

Styling

Painting and effects

Async

Scrolling

Accessibility

State management

JSON and serialization

Firebase

Accessibility

Internationalization

Flutter 1.0(圖5)-速報App

Writing platform-specific code

Using packages

Developing packages and plugins

Background processes

Android Studio / IntelliJ

Visual Studio Code

Hot reload

Code formatting

Widget inspector

Upgrading

Archive

Debugging

Using OEM debuggers

Flutter's build modes

Testing

Performance profiling

Creating flavors for Flutter

Build and release for Android

Build and release for iOS

Continuous deployment with fastlane

Dart resources

Inside Flutter

Technical overview

Flutter 1.0(圖6)-速報App

Technical videos for learning Flutter

FAQ

Widget index

Flutter 1.0(圖7)-速報App